Biography:
Growing up in Michigan I spent my youth playing football, soccer, hockey, and baseball every year. During the summers I played for travel baseball that reached the state playoffs three years in a row. During the winter months skiing and snowboarding were my passions. I was named captain of the schools ski team during my senior year.
After high school I spent the next four years in the United States Marine Corps Infantry as a Machine Gunner / Team Leader. I was given the position as platoon leader for the remedial physical training platoon. A platoon designed to bring Marines who were unsatisfactory in their physical fitness back into Marine Corps shape.
After leaving the Marines I decided to begin my college career and initially majored in Nutrition and Dietetics at Western Carolina University. After two years I made the decision to switch my major to Kinesiology / Exercise Science and attend the University of North Carolina at Charlotte.
Before moving to Charlotte my training consisted of helping athletes take the competitive edge over their opponents. Athletes between the ages of 8 – 18 were trained to improve their speed, agility, and strength in either group classes or one on one training. Some accomplishments are an eleven year old BMX racer was recently ranked #1 nationally in his age group, and seeing several of my high school athletes being recruited by colleges such as North Carolina State University, Western Carolina University, Furman University, and Wingate University.
